US dredging market was valued at $5.8 billion in 2025 and is projected to reach $8.8 billion by 2035, expanding at a CAGR of 4.3% during 2026–2035. Dredging plays a critical role in maintaining navigable waterways, enabling port expansion, and supporting offshore and coastal infrastructure development across the United States.
The market growth is primarily driven by increasing maritime trade and energy transportation activities. According to the United Nations Conference on Trade and Development (UNCTAD), global maritime trade exceeded 12 billion tonnes, reflecting strong dependence on seaborne logistics. Additionally, the U.S. Energy Information Administration (EIA) reported that the United States exported over 10 million barrels per day of petroleum and petroleum products in 2023, emphasizing the need for efficient port infrastructure. These factors are increasing demand for dredging operations to maintain channel depth and accommodate larger vessels.
The expansion of offshore energy projects further contributes to market growth. The International Renewable Energy Agency (IRENA) highlights increasing investments in offshore wind capacity, requiring dredging for seabed preparation and infrastructure installation. Major end-use industries include government agencies, oil & gas companies, renewable energy developers, and infrastructure contractors.

Environmental Regulations and Cost Pressures
Despite strong demand, the US dredging market faces challenges related to environmental regulations and high operational costs. Dredging activities must comply with strict environmental guidelines to minimize ecological disruption, particularly in coastal and marine ecosystems.
Fluctuating fuel prices and equipment costs also impact profitability. Operational expenses remain a key concern for dredging companies, especially for large-scale offshore and deep-water projects. To address these challenges, companies are investing in energy-efficient dredging vessels and adopting sustainable dredging practices. Innovations such as digital mapping, real-time monitoring, and low-emission dredging systems are helping improve efficiency and regulatory compliance.

Maintenance Dredging Segment Leads the Market
Maintenance dredging dominates the US dredging market due to the continuous need to maintain port depths and ensure safe navigation. Increasing sedimentation levels and rising trade volumes require regular dredging operations across major ports. Between 2022 and 2026, port authorities have significantly increased investments in maintenance dredging projects to support growing logistics demand. This ongoing requirement ensures stable growth for this segment.
Hydraulic Pumping Segment to Record Strong Growth
Hydraulic pumping is expected to witness strong growth due to its efficiency in large-scale and offshore dredging operations. The technology is widely used in deep-water dredging and energy infrastructure projects. Rising investments in offshore wind and coastal development are driving demand for hydraulic dredging solutions.
